vehicle stopped with hazard lights on near i-94 westbound, Porter County IN
Authorities are investigating multiple 911 hang-up calls coming from near the westbound lanes of I-94 close to the 6 mile marker. A vehicle with hazard lights flashing is reported stopped on the inside shoulder. Traffic is heavy, and emergency responders are attempting to locate the vehicle using cameras.
